Exclamation 1999 F150 Problems....

It all started one evening when leaving friends house. He has steep driveway facing forward. Got in truck, started it but it was studdering a little. Started driving home and it was raining pretty bad. Hit water puddle in street and engine started to shake and studder worse. Was able to make it home.

I had just had tune-up about 2 weeks prior. Went to Autozone and got them to read codes off of computer. Was showing engine running lean and 2 cylinders mis-firing. Changed out spark plugs wires myself and truck is running better but not to point where it was before all this happened.

Not sure if water somehow is causing problems. But I didn't see any sign of water around electrical connections around spark plugs.


Any suggestions will be much appreicated.

I'm planning to go back to AutoZone and see if there are any new codes or what codes are still in system.

1999 Ford F-150 4x4, 4.6L

Codes:
P0171 System too lean, bank 1
P0301 Cylinder 1 misfire detected
P0303 Cylinder 3 misfire detected
P0307 Cylinder 7 misfire detected

Forget about the first one..

Pull your plug wires one at a time dry them out, do this to all eight of them - use compressed air.

Before reconnecting , blow out the plug chambers .

But , before you do anything DISCONNECT the battery..

When finsished re-connect the battery Positive Cable FIRST.
